The Egyptian obelisk at the center of St. Peter's Square, Rome, was placed there in 1586, though it had been brought to Rome by the Emperor Augustus from Heliopolis, Egypt. Erecting the Aswan red granite obelisk—25.5 metres high—took the efforts of 900 men, 72 horses, and 0 aliens. My photo is of a mural in the Vatican museum, presumably based on the engravings by Natale Bonifacio for (the engineer) Domenico Fontana's 1590 manuscript 'Della Trasportatione dell'Obelisco Vaticano'.
